The neoclassic building of the 7 Brothers hotel, was established in 1979.
The hotel got its name from the 7 sons of the Souliotis family, who were
born and raised in a 2-storey house which stood in the exact place of the
present hotel, with a family run taverna on the ground floor, which was
most famous in the 50's, 60's and 70's for the delicious home made Greek
dishes that were available. In the late 70's, the 7 brothers decided to
build a hotel and taverna on the location of their original home and
taverna, continuing their parent’s tradition and adding more fame to their
establishment.
